Output cf8ccf62d232bf4546b558dfe5cf3e31bbe9d5baa36f9f4d24006b288064af9f:12

value
2221332
script pubkey
OP_HASH160 OP_PUSHBYTES_20 3b6e0cdbdd37e6a59f6869b0439281289c81ea36 OP_EQUAL
address
377FdHXaqAkuvPQDJm25sMdEvd6ubkpmEb
transaction
cf8ccf62d232bf4546b558dfe5cf3e31bbe9d5baa36f9f4d24006b288064af9f